FORD KUGA (2020-24) 5DR SUV 1.5 ECOBLUE 120 DPFR SS EU6 ST-LINE 6SPD

The FORD KUGA (2020-24) 5DR SUV 1.5 ECOBLUE 120 DPFR SS EU6 ST-LINE 6SPD is a popular choice among UK drivers seeking a versatile and stylish family SUV. Renowned for its practical design and spacious interior, the Kuga is ideal for daily commuting, family adventures, or weekend getaways. This model combines a sleek appearance with reliable performance, making it a standout in the competitive SUV segment. With its fuel-efficient 1.5 EcoBlue engine and smooth six-speed manual transmission, the Kuga balances power and economy, appealing to those looking for an environmentally conscious yet dynamic driving experience. Its EU6 emission standards also ensure that it remains compliant with modern environmental regulations, making it a sensible choice for eco-aware drivers. What sets the FORD KUGA apart is its reputation for comfort, reliability, and engaging driving dynamics, often outperforming rivals in its class. Its premium ST-Line trim offers a sportier aesthetic and added features, enhancing its appeal. With an average mileage of just under 30,000 miles and a typical private sale value around £23,468, this model attracts a wide range of buyers—from families to first-time drivers—thanks to its balanced mix of style, functionality, and affordability. Whether you're seeking a dependable vehicle for everyday use or a stylish SUV that fits your lifestyle, the FORD KUGA (2020-24) remains a compelling choice in the used car market.

The data indicates that for the 2020-24 Ford Kuga 5-door SUV, the most common main paint colours are Silver (29.9%) and Black (28.6%), together accounting for nearly 58% of vehicles. Grey (14.3%), White (11.7%), and Blue (9.1%) also feature prominently, while Red is less common at 6.5%. Notably, the top two colours—Silver and Black—together cover more than half of the vehicles, reflecting typical popular choices for this model's colour options.

The data indicates that the majority of 'FORD KUGA (2020-24) 5DR SUV 1.5 ECOBLUE 120 DPFR SS EU6 ST-LINE 6SPD' vehicles have been registered with one or two keepers. Specifically, 54.5% have had only one registered keeper, suggesting they are likely well-maintained or purchased new and kept by the original owner. Additionally, 41.6% have had two keepers. The smaller proportions—around 2.6% with three keepers and just 1.3% with six—highlight that a relatively small number of these vehicles change owners multiple times or are subjected to frequent ownership changes. Overall, the data points to a fairly stable ownership profile for this model, with most vehicles remaining with a limited number of owners.
